Public Storage buys $1.2B Canada storage portfolio

Public Storage (PSA) completed the acquisition of PS Canada Holdings, LLC, gaining 68 self-storage facilities with approximately 5.3 million net rentable square feet across major Canadian markets. The aggregate upfront purchase price was about $1.2 billion, consisting of approximately $900 million in Public Storage OP units (2,762,108 units at $321.98 per unit) and approximately $310 million in cash, subject to customary adjustments.
The sellers may receive additional earn-out consideration of up to 768,000 OP units valued at $375 per unit (up to $288 million) if specified net operating income targets are met. In connection with closing, Public Storage Operating Company fully drew its previously disclosed $500 million delayed draw term loan facility. The company states that the acquisition is expected to be accretive to long-term IRR, NOI growth, and FFO per share, supported by a high-5% going-in yield and an expectation of high single-digit near-term NOI growth on this portfolio.
